Concrete Foundation Pouring in Greenville, SC
Concrete fo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a solid base that supports residential and commercial structures. This service is essential for a variety of projects, including new home construction, additions, garage builds, and underpinning existing structures. Property owners typically want to understand the importance of proper site preparation, the types of foundations available, and how the poured concrete will be reinforced to ensure stability and longevity. Clear communication about the scope of work and materials used can help homeowners make informed decisions and ensure the foundation meets the specific needs of their property.
Before requesting foundation pouring services, property owners should consider factors such as soil conditions, drainage, and local building codes. Understanding the size and weight of the structure to be supported can influence the type of foundation selected, whether it’s a slab, crawl space, or basement foundation. Additionally, property owners often want to know about the timeline for completion and how the poured concrete will be cured and finished. Having these details clarified helps ensure the project proceeds smoothly and results in a durable, reliable foundation.

Common Concrete Foundation Pouring Jobs
Residential foundation pouring - essential for new home construction and structural stability.
Garage foundations - provides a solid base for attached or detached garages.
Basement foundations - creates a durable base for underground spaces and additional living areas.
Commercial foundation pouring - supports business buildings and large-scale property developments.
Pier and footing foundations - used for structures requiring extra support on uneven or challenging soil.
Repair and reinforcement pouring - strengthens existing foundations to prevent settling and cracks.
Concrete Foundation Pouring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ation pouring? Foundations are essential for new homes, additions, garages, and commercial buildings to provide stability and support.
How does proper foundation pouring benefit property owners? It ensures structural integrity, prevents settling issues, and extends the lifespan of the building.
What should property owners consider before pouring a foundation? Site preparation, soil conditions, and drainage are important factors to ensure a durable and stable foundation.
Are there different foundation types suitable for various property types? Yes, options include slab, crawl space, and basement foundations, selected based on the property's needs and soil conditions.
